Whitchurch Rambling Club – Evening Ramble Along the Hangings to Bere Mill
This evening's Ramble is an easy 3.4 mile circular walk along the Mill Trail, past the Hangings to Bere Mill. We meet at Bell Street car park for a 7pm departure. Well behaved dogs on a lead are welcome. Membership is £2 for the season.

Hardy’s Nursery – Late Spring Flowering Perennials with Rosy Hardy
Hardy's Nursery Priory Lane, Freefolk Priors, Whitchurch, Hampshire, United KingdomJoin Rosy Hardy at Hardy's Cottage Garden Plants for a talk on late Spring flowering perennials. Rosy picks her favourite late Spring flowering perennials from the nursery and talks about their attributes - how best to grow them, combine them with other plants to create great planting combinations and how to avoid common pitfalls.
